4-Day New Year Motorcycle Trip: Pune → Lavasa → Panchgani → Mahabaleshwar (31 Dec 2025 - 3 Jan 2026)

Viewed by 237 travelers

Day 1: Ride & Relax

Lavasa, India on December 31, 2025

7:00am

Bike ride Pune → Lavasa

Scenic early-morning ride from Pune to Lavasa to avoid city traffic; follow Pune–Mutha Khind → Paud Road → Lavasa route for best road quality and views. Start early because 31 Dec traffic and New Year preparations can add delays.

Bike ride Lavasa → Panchgani (via Wai)

Scenic ride about 100–120 km depending on chosen route (expect ~3–3.5 hours). Route passes close to Wai — you can stop for a quick view of the town and temples. Roads are winding in parts; ride cautiously.
INR800, 3h30m

1:00pm

Lunch & strawberry desserts at Mapro Garden (Panchgani/Wai area)

Mapro Garden cafe is famous for strawberry-based items and has a casual lunch menu; typical opening ~10:00am–7:30pm. Great for local jams, shakes and a relaxed meal.
INR400, 1h0m

2:30pm

Table Land (Panchgani)

Walk the largest mountain plateau in Asia — wide open views, horse rides and photo ops; best explored post-lunch. Table Land is accessible 6:00am–6:00pm; avoid the edge and follow local safety signs.
INR0, 1h30m

4:30pm

Parsi Point & Sydney Point

Two nearby viewpoints popular for late-afternoon views over the valley and sunsets; both are publicly accessible (generally open all day) and are easy short stops.

Short ride Panchgani → Mahabaleshwar

Quick 20–30 minute ride (approx 20 km) to Mahabaleshwar — leave early for fewer vehicles and to catch morning views at higher points.
INR100, 0h40m

7:15am

Sunrise at Wilson Point (Sunrise Point)

Highest viewpoint in Mahabaleshwar with panoramic hill views; ideal for sunrise photography. The point is open early mornings — arrive before sunrise for best experience.
INR0, 0h45m

8:30am

Breakfast at a Mahabaleshwar cafe (Mapro outlet recommended)

Breakfast with fresh strawberry products if available; Mapro outlets and local cafes typically open from 8:30–10:00am — check opening times.
INR300, 0h45m

9:30am

Arthur's Seat & Echo Point

Famous viewpoints offering dramatic drops and valley vistas — great for photos and short walks. These are open all day but can be crowded later, so morning is best.
INR0, 1h0m

11:00am

Pratapgad Fort (half-day trip)

Historic Maratha fort with scenic outlooks and a short trek; the fort is usually open from early morning to late afternoon (roughly 7:00am–5:30pm). Bring water and comfortable shoes; guided options available locally.
INR50, 2h0m

Venna Lake: boating & horse rides

Popular leisure stop; boating usually runs 9:00am–6:00pm and horse rides are available on the shoreline. Nice relaxed afternoon option before evening activities.
INR300, 1h0m

5:00pm

Mapro Garden / Strawberry farm visit (seasonal)

Strawberry season (Dec–Feb) is perfect for picking or tasting strawberry fudge, jams and shakes at Mapro Garden outlets (usually 10:00am–7:30pm). Confirm availability if you want picking experiences.

Bike ride Mahabaleshwar → Pune (via Satara / NH48)

Longer return ride of ~120–150 km (roughly 3.5–4.5 hours depending on traffic). Plan fuel/top-up at Satara/Wai and take breaks every 1.5–2 hours for safety.
